When is National Pigs in a Blanket Day?
National Pigs in a Blanket Day is celebrated every year on April 24th.
Why We Celebrate: A Bite-Sized History
While the concept of wrapping meat in dough is ancient (the British had a version dating back to the 1600s), the version we know and love was cemented in America. The most popular recipes feature a savory sausage or hot dog wrapped in buttery crescent roll dough. They became a mid-century party staple, beloved for their ease of preparation and universal appeal. Fun Fact 1: The crescent roll dough was first introduced in the U.S. in the 1960s, which is when the modern version of the dish became a party favorite.
-
Fun Fact 2: The "pigs" can be anything from tiny cocktail wieners to sliced kielbasa—the "blanket" is the only non-negotiable part.

Short on time? Use the ultimate Mom Hack: the "Dipping Sauce Upgrade." Don’t just serve ketchup and mustard. You can make an instant gourmet sauce by mixing cream cheese, a dash of apricot jam, and a squirt of Sriracha. Or try a simple honey-mustard made with Dijon. It costs virtually nothing but turns a store-bought appetizer into a culinary statement.
